Product researchers
Voice-of-customer review
Export comment threads around product launches, alternatives, complaints, or feature requests, then tag objections and repeated language in a spreadsheet.
Limited Time — Lifetime Access for just $99. Lock in before prices rise.
This Reddit comments scraper turns Old Reddit thread and comment URLs into a structured CSV of post metadata, top-level comments, nested replies, scores, media links, and source URLs. It is built for teams that need to scrape Reddit comments, export Reddit replies, or review conversation data from a local desktop app workflow.
CSV
25
Multi-URL
Comments
Local
At a glance
Start from exact discussion URLs
Paste Old Reddit post or comment permalinks into the Navigate block when you already know which conversations matter. The workflow loops through each URL and keeps the source URL attached to every export row.
Separate comments and replies
The export keeps main comment author, time, score, text, and image fields beside reply-level and last-level comment fields, so analysts can preserve thread context after moving the data into a spreadsheet.
Create a reviewable CSV
Structured Export writes reddit-scraper.csv with headers and append mode enabled. It is designed for Excel, Google Sheets, BI staging, qualitative coding, or human review queues.
Detect access blocks explicitly
If Reddit returns the common network-policy block page, the template records scrape_status and block_message so failed URLs are visible in the dataset.
Who uses it
Product researchers
Voice-of-customer review
Export comment threads around product launches, alternatives, complaints, or feature requests, then tag objections and repeated language in a spreadsheet.
Content and SEO teams
Question mining
Collect long-form discussion replies and compare them with search exports from the Google Search Scraper or Search Engine Aggregator.
Social listening analysts
Incident review
Download Reddit comments from a defined set of threads, preserve source links, and hand the CSV to reviewers before building dashboards or summaries.
How to use
Download the JSON template
Use the page CTA or download the hosted file from the Reddit comments scraper JSON.
Import it into UScraper
Open the local desktop app, import the JSON, and review the graph groups for Entry & Setup, Page Load, Pagination Loop, Data Extraction, and diagnostics.
Paste approved Reddit URLs
Replace the sample Old Reddit comment URLs in the Navigate block with the thread or permalink list you are allowed to collect.
Confirm the export path
Structured Export writes reddit-scraper.csv to the configured save folder with headers enabled and append mode on.
Run and inspect status
UScraper navigates each URL, waits for load, checks for block text, expands available comment links, exports visible rows, and continues to the next input URL.
Output preview
reddit-scraper.csvColumn
Subreddit
Community name parsed from the thread or current URL.
Column
Post_title
Visible title from the parent Reddit post.
Column
Post_author
Author of the parent post when present.
Column
Main_comment_author
Top-level comment author for the current thread branch.
Column
Main_comment_text
Text from the top-level comment body.
Column
Reply_user
Reply author when the current row is a nested reply.
Column
Reply_text
Nested reply body text.
Column
source_url
Input thread or comment URL used for auditability.
Column
scrape_status
ok or blocked_by_reddit_network_policy.
Sample rows
2 of many
| Subreddit | Post_title | Post_author | Main_comment_author | Main_comment_text | Reply_user | Reply_text | source_url | scrape_status |
|---|---|---|---|---|---|---|---|---|
| dogpictures | How does my baby look? | sample_owner | photo_fan_21 | That expression is perfect. | reply_reader | Agreed, the lighting makes it even better. | ok | |
| dogpictures | blocked_by_reddit_network_policy |
For adjacent Reddit workflows, use the Reddit Search Scraper for keyword result pages, the Reddit Post Scraper by Keywords for post-level monitoring, or the Reddit Subreddit Scraper for listing-page exports. Browse the template library when the research expands beyond Reddit.
Reddit comments may be publicly visible, but automated collection can still be limited by Reddit terms, robots rules, API policies, subreddit expectations, privacy law, copyright, and contracts. Use conservative pacing, avoid restricted content, keep source URLs, and get legal review before redistribution, resale, client reporting, or AI training.
Before you run
Guardrails for reliable Reddit comment exports
Keep thread batches measured
Start with a few URLs, preserve the waits, and avoid parallel runs from the same network. Stop if Reddit returns repeated policy, login, developer-token, or unusual-traffic pages.
Old Reddit markup can change
This workflow targets Old Reddit post and comment rows. Empty exports, missing reply fields, or broken load-more clicks usually mean the live layout or access state needs a template refresh.
Do not treat public as permissionless
Review Reddit's developer, data API, robots, and public-content policies before publishing downstream datasets, client dashboards, or training corpora.
Download and use this template instantly
UScraper templates are open source. Improve this workflow or contribute a new one to help the community grow.
Contribute on GitHubBrowse more templates in the library
All TemplatesHere are some of our most common questions. Can't find what you're looking for?
View All FAQsDownload UScraper and build your first web scraper in under 10 minutes. No subscriptions, no code, no limits.
Available on Windows 10+ and macOS 12+ · Need help? [email protected]